David Langdown MVO

Job Titles:
  • Director of US Operations
David Langdown has had a distinguished career in security and protection spanning over three decades, marked by a 32-year tenure with the London Metropolitan Police. His exceptional skills and dedication led him to spend the latter half of his career (16 years) with the elite SO14(2), later known as RaSP (Royalty and Specialist Protection Unit), where he served as a ranking officer. Throughout his career, David has been deeply involved in various roles, demonstrating his versatility and expertise in security. His responsibilities included the selection and training of close protection officers, underscoring his leadership and mentorship capabilities in high-stakes environments. A highlight of David's career was his service in protecting senior members of the British Royal Family, both in the UK and internationally. This included the personal protection of HM Queen Elizabeth II, the then Prince of Wales, and significant periods dedicated to the Duke and Duchess of Cambridge, as well as the Duke and Duchess of Sussex. His role extended beyond royal protection to include safeguarding key members of Parliament, The Mayor of London, and high-profile international VIPs visiting the UK. David's global experience is vast, having traveled worldwide in a close protection capacity and playing a crucial role in the extensive planning of numerous Royal tours. His participation in these events marks him as a witness and protector during historic moments. In recognition of his exemplary service, David was awarded the prestigious MVO (Member of the Victorian Order) in 2022 by Her Majesty The Queen, a testament to his personal services to the reigning monarch and members of the royal family. In 2022, David brought his wealth of experience to Broadstone Risks, where he now plays a pivotal role in supporting the company's international operations, specializing in royal and government-level protective services.
